Step 1: Wake Up Early – The Importance of Timeliness
Waking up early is a cornerstone of cultivating a powerful morning ritual. The importance of timeliness cannot be overstated, as it sets the tone for the rest of the day. Early risers often enjoy a range of benefits, including a quieter environment, which allows for peaceful contemplation and preparation. The stillness of the morning can be incredibly refreshing, providing an opportunity to gather thoughts and intentions without the distractions that often accompany a busy day.
To successfully adjust one’s wake-up time, it is advisable to take gradual steps toward an earlier schedule. Instead of making a drastic change, consider setting your alarm just 15 minutes earlier than usual. This small shift can help the body gradually adapt without causing shock to your biological clock. Once comfortable with this new time, you can continue to incrementally adjust your wake-up time to reach your desired hour. Maintaining a consistent sleep schedule—even on weekends—can further solidify this routine.
In addition to setting the alarm earlier, it is essential to establish a calming bedtime routine, which facilitates better sleep hygiene. Limiting screen time before bed, engaging in relaxing activities such as reading or gentle stretching, and creating a conducive sleep environment can substantially improve sleep quality and readiness to rise early. Step 2: Hydrate and Nourish – Starting with Care
One of the foundational elements of a successful morning ritual is the act of hydrating and nourishing the body. After several hours of sleep, the body typically awakens in a state of mild dehydration. This is primarily because of the long interval without food or water. A glass of water in the morning can help kick-start your metabolism, promote brain function, and enhance overall energy levels. The simple act of drinking water signals your body to hydrate its cells, play a crucial role in digestion, and support optimal bodily functions.
Incorporating hydration into your morning routine doesn’t have to be complicated; even warm lemon water can be revitalizing. This combination not only rehydrates the body but also provides a good source of vitamin C, which may help bolster the immune system. Following hydration, prioritizing a healthy, balanced breakfast is equally significant. It fuels the body and mind for the day ahead and can dramatically influence mood and productivity.
Opt for a breakfast rich in whole grains, lean proteins, healthy fats, and plenty of fruits or vegetables. For instance, simple oatmeal topped with fresh berries and a sprinkle of nuts can provide essential nutrients and sustained energy. Additionally, smoothies stand out as a quick and versatile food option. A green smoothie made with spinach, banana, and yogurt is not only delicious but also packed with vitamins and minerals that enhance concentration and improve mood.
Moreover, healthy breakfast choices combine macronutrients and micronutrients to balance blood sugar levels and support cognitive functions, making it easier to stay focused throughout the day. By beginning your morning with a commitment to hydration and nourishment, you establish a strong foundation for mental clarity and physical energy, setting a positive tone for the rest of your daily endeavors.
Mindfulness or Meditation – Cultivating Calmness
Incorporating mindfulness or meditation into your morning routine can significantly enhance your focus and serenity as you embark on your day. These practices serve as tools for cultivating calmness, allowing individuals to approach their daily challenges with a clear mind and a centered spirit. Mindfulness, often defined as the practice of being present in the moment, encourages an awareness of thoughts, emotions, and surroundings without judgment. Meditation, on the other hand, can be understood as a structured practice aimed at achieving mental clarity and emotional stability.
For beginners, starting with simple guided meditations can be particularly beneficial. Many apps and online resources provide short, accessible sessions that can introduce you to various techniques. Often lasting only a few minutes, these guided meditations take participants through breathing exercises and visualization techniques designed to foster inner peace. Additionally, focusing on your breath can be a practical way to begin your journey into mindfulness—simply take a few moments each morning to close your eyes, inhale deeply, and exhale slowly, acknowledging your thoughts as they come and go.
Another effective method is practicing mindful observation during your morning rituals. Whether sipping coffee, taking a shower, or preparing breakfast, try to immerse yourself fully in the experience. Notice the sensations, smells, and sounds around you; this practice helps anchor your awareness and cultivates an appreciation for everyday moments. Incorporating these mindfulness exercises or meditation practices into your morning routine not only enhances your emotional resilience but also empowers you to navigate the day with a sense of calmness and clarity.
Step 4: Movement – Energizing Your Body
Engaging in physical activity each morning is a powerful way to energize your body and enhance your overall well-being. Various forms of movement, such as yoga, stretching, or a quick workout, can significantly impact your mood and energy levels throughout the day. Scientific research supports the notion that physical activity stimulates the release of endorphins, which are neurotransmitters known for their mood-lifting properties. By incorporating movement into your morning routine, you can effectively boost your emotional state and set a positive tone for the day ahead.
Yoga, for instance, blends physical postures, breathing techniques, and mindfulness, making it an excellent choice for a morning ritual. The slow, deliberate movements found in yoga not only improve flexibility and strength but also provide mental clarity and focus. Practitioners often report feeling more centered and calm after a session, allowing them to approach daily challenges with enhanced resolve and composure.
Stretching is another excellent option that requires minimal time but delivers significant benefits. A few minutes of gentle stretches can help alleviate any stiffness in the body, improve circulation, and increase alertness. This practice is especially beneficial for individuals who may have spent the night in a static position, as it prepares the muscles for the day’s activities. Incorporating stretches that target the neck, shoulders, and lower back can also help reduce stress and tension.
For those who prefer a more vigorous approach, a quick workout such as a brisk walk, a run, or a short, high-intensity interval training (HIIT) session can deliver a substantial energy boost. These activities not only strengthen the body but also invigorate the mind, helping individuals feel more awake and ready to tackle their day. Overall, dedicating time to movement in the morning is crucial for fostering a sense of enthusiasm and reducing stress, creating a solid foundation for the rest of the day.
Step 5: Setting Intentions for the Day – A Focused Approach
Setting intentions for the day is a vital component of an effective morning ritual. This practice not only provides clarity but also establishes a framework for optimal productivity and focus. Implementing clear intentions allows individuals to navigate their daily activities with purpose, thereby reducing distractions and enhancing overall effectiveness.
One effective technique for setting intentions is journaling. Taking a few moments to write down your thoughts can significantly enhance your focus. When you journal, consider reflecting on what you want to achieve, the mindset you wish to adopt, or the emotional state you aim to maintain throughout the day. This exercise helps in consolidating thoughts and priorities, making it easier to visualize the goals you are setting. Additionally, a dedicated journal can act as a space for tracking progress, contributing to a sense of accomplishment.
Another practical approach is creating a to-do list. This method allows for the prioritization of tasks and serves as a tangible representation of your intentions. Start by listing out the tasks that are essential for the day, categorizing them based on urgency and importance. As you check off each task, you foster a sense of achievement, which can motivate further productivity. A well-structured to-do list supports a focused mindset, allowing you to direct your attention to crucial activities, thereby preventing the situation where minor tasks overshadow significant goals.
